鸿蒙Next模拟器如何缩放页面

在鸿蒙Next模拟器中,如何调整页面缩放比例?我尝试了快捷键和菜单选项都没找到相关设置,请问具体操作步骤是什么?

2 回复

鸿蒙Next模拟器缩放页面?简单!按住Ctrl键,然后滚动鼠标滚轮,页面就会像吃了伸缩饼干一样变大变小。如果没鼠标,试试Ctrl+加号/减号,或者Ctrl+0恢复原状。记住,别缩得太小,不然代码字会变成蚂蚁开会!

更多关于鸿蒙Next模拟器如何缩放页面的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html


在鸿蒙Next模拟器中缩放页面,可以通过以下方法实现:

  1. 使用键盘快捷键

    • 放大Ctrl + +(加号)
    • 缩小Ctrl + -(减号)
    • 重置缩放Ctrl + 0(数字零)
  2. 使用模拟器界面控件

    • 在模拟器窗口的工具栏中查找缩放按钮(通常为放大镜图标),通过滑块或按钮调整缩放比例。
  3. 通过代码控制(适用于应用开发): 如果需要在应用中动态调整页面缩放,可以使用鸿蒙的WebView组件。示例代码如下(以ArkTS为例):

    import webview from '[@ohos](/user/ohos).web.webview';
    
    // 获取WebView组件实例
    let webView = ...; // 通过组件ID或引用获取
    
    // 设置初始缩放比例(例如放大到150%)
    webView.setInitialScale(150);
    
    // 动态调整缩放(需在WebView加载后调用)
    webView.setWebViewClient({
      onPageFinished: (url: string) => {
        // 通过注入JS调整页面缩放
        webView.executeJs({
          code: "document.body.style.zoom = '1.5';"
        });
      }
    });
    

注意事项

  • 代码示例仅适用于应用内嵌的Web页面,模拟器本身的界面缩放依赖上述快捷键或工具栏。
  • 确保模拟器版本支持相关功能,若界面差异请参考官方文档调整。

如有更多具体场景需求,可进一步说明以获取针对性帮助。

回到顶部